Virtual Live Classroom Course Requirements

  • The training will be delivered through ZOOM application;
  • Quiet & Private location and room, with no distractions, and with a suitable workstation setup is required during the full training sessions. Public areas ate not allowed;
  • You can attend the training from anywhere at anytime, using a compatible computer; check the minimum system requirements required.
  • To get the most out of ZOOM, you can download and install the full-featured desktop software on your Windows and Mac computer; or You can join training entirely within your web browser (rather than installing and using the ZOOM desktop app);
  • Sharing webcams is a MUST during the course sessions;
  • Learners should set up and test access to the virtual classroom platform (including Speakers, Microphone and Webcam) to ensure everything is working properly before the course starts;
  • Printed copy of the related standard is required to be used during the course sessions;
  • Photographic identification for learners (e.g. Passport, National IDs, ...etc.) is required to be forwarded to your training coordinator before the course starts;
  • For assistance or support needed, you can contact your training coordinator.

Expected Computer Skills

As a learner enrolled in online or blended courses, you will need to have basic computer skills. You are expected to be able to

  • Open files in standard formats (e.g., MS Office documents, PDFs, and images)
  • Good computer typing skills
  • Create, save, organize, and maintain digital files
  • Interact with the learning management system (LMS)
  • Communicate electronically, and
  • Knowledge of web browsing and searching
